An Architectural Adventure - family quest
Could you be the next great castle designer? Join us on this family quest to learn about all the different sections that make up a great castle.
- Booking not needed
- Free event (admission applies)
Step into An Architectural Adventure and design your very own castle. Explore the castle to discover the key elements to a great castle on this family quest. At each location add to your very own castle design whilst learning about all the different parts of Corfe Castle. Don’t forget to collect your prize at the end.
This is a free event, but standard admission applies, free for National Trust members.

Travel through time with a guided journey through Corfe Castle, ending with an exclusive ascent to the new Kings’ view platform. A breath taking view not experienced since the castle’s destruction in 1646.
Kings' view experience
For the first time since 1646, you can ascend the Kings Tower at Corfe Castle to experience rare historical features and panoramic views - once only reserved for royalty.
